Costco’s Bizarre New Bourbon Is Inspired by a Food Court Staple

April Fools' Day has come and gone, but this is no joke. Costco just had a custom bourbon inspired by one of its most popular food court items: the hot dog.

"I Got That Dog In Me" is a premium single barrel bourbon produced by Rare Character Whiskey, with a picture of the food court's famous $1.50 dog right on the label.

Unlike its all-beef inspiration, this custom bourbon is anything but a bargain. Aged for 11 years and four months, it sells for $85.99 a bottle and is 126 proof — meaning 63% alcohol! This is a sipping bourbon if there ever was one. According to tasters, it's pretty worth it.

"I get lots of oak, marshmallow, and maybe something spicy that I can't quite name? Cardamom or cinnamon maybe?" a Redditor wrote. "A little leather on the nose for me. The finish goes on forever." They added, "Excellent bottle, and happy to pay what I paid for it."

Unfortunately (or fortunately), the hot dog branding is nothing but a marketing ploy. There's no hot dog flavor present in the bourbon.

Good Luck Getting Costco's Hot Dog Bourbon

Want to try the hot dog bourbon for yourself? Good luck! The bottle was only available in stores in the Washington, D.C. area — and it's already gone. "It was one single barrel only and sold out in hours," Rare Character co-founder Pete Nevenglosky told Fox News.

It turns out creative bourbon labels are part of the company's schtick. "Our single barrel series is driven by unique whiskeys that are always rotating along with a custom artwork component," Nevenglosky said. "We have partnered with thousands of retailers, restaurants and whiskey clubs, with every barrel having its own unique label."

One bottle, created for Red Hot Liquors in Tennessee, features realistic artwork of a T-rex showing all its teeth. A less scary one, created for Dan's Package Store, features frosted donuts on pastel backdrops.
